WebHome-based and mixed businesses. Home-based food businesses can be a hobby for extra income or the start of something much larger. They are manufacturing and wholesaling enterprises but at a smaller scale. WebStarting family foods is a fun and exciting time but can also be a bit daunting. Information in the group covers when to start family foods (solids), what to introduce, offering water in a cup, continuing milk feeds and tips for healthy infant foods.
